The Lost Boys - a Close Up special report (Source: Close Up) Here is a story that is hard to imagine could even happen in New Zealand - two boys held virtually captive in their own home for 16 years. They never went to school and struggled to read or write. They could not use a knife and fork and were only allowed to shower once a week. When finally discovered after their mother died they had few, if any, social skills. They had American accents picked up from the TV, and they were pasty and overweight from lack of exercise and junk food. All this took place in suburban Auckland, in a good neighbourhood. Their relatives have extremely strong views about their treatment. They are especially concerned now one of the boys has returned to the house and the man who controlled them for so long.
